Startup ALVA Launches AI App to Detect PFAS and Toxic Chemicals in Products

Published By DPRJ Universal | Published on Wednesday, 11 March 2026

Startup ALVA has launched an AI-powered mobile application designed to help consumers identify PFAS and other toxic chemicals in everyday products. The ALVA app allows users to scan items, like sunscreen, to detect harmful ingredients such as endocrine disruptors, empowering them to make safer and more informed purchasing decisions.
